The Current State of the Laundromat Franchise Industry in the USA
Everyone wants to get into fun and exciting businesses, but one type of everyday franchise consistently stands out as resilient, successful, and essential: laundromats.
Many franchises are severely affected by economic downturns, but laundromats and dry cleaning franchises may be one of the few industries that continue to boom regardless. Think about it, no matter how much you’re making each month, you still need to find a way to wash your clothes!
Overall, laundromat franchise opportunities have an average success rate of 95% and high profit margins of 20-30%. This could be a great opportunity to fill a need in your community while also making a positive return on your investment.
Market Size and Growth Trends
In 2024, there were approximately 35,000 laundromats in the United States, generating $5 billion in annual revenue. Thanks to several trends, including an increase in the working class, a decline in homeownership, and an expansion of service options, this number is expected to continue growing.
Unlike most franchises, it will weather the storm of an economic recession. When people have less disposable income, they tend to cut spending, which is a problem for most franchises. With laundromat franchises, cutting service is not usually an option. Regardless of what the economy is doing, people will always need to wash their clothes!
Emerging Trends
Innovation within the industry is also causing booming business. The more laundromats invest in improving customer experience and operational efficiency, the more profitable they become.
One significant trend is the integration of eco-friendly practices. As society shifts toward more sustainable practices, laundromat franchises are following suit. Many are investing in energy-efficient machines and biodegradable detergents. This not only attracts environmentally conscious consumers but also reduces operational costs over time.
Laundromats are also diversifying their service offerings and adding amenities such as in-house cafes, entertainment options, and co-working spaces. These additions transform traditional laundromats into multifunctional spaces, creating a more engaging and comfortable environment for customers. Such innovations not only enhance customer satisfaction but also increase the time spent on premises, potentially leading to higher sales of additional services.
Benefits of Investing in a Laundromat Franchise
Investing in established laundromat chains offers several advantages over starting your own brand from scratch. Established franchises will already come with established brand recognition, proven operational systems, and ongoing support from franchisors and other franchisees, all of which contribute significantly to the success and growth of the business.
Established Brand Recognition
One of the biggest advantages of investing in a franchise is the established brand recognition. Your investment will come with a pre-existing customer base that trusts the brand. This reduces the time and effort needed to build a reputation from scratch. The pre-established customer loyalty and steady stream of customers could transfer into a very lucrative start!
Proven Operational Systems
Another notable advantage of purchasing a franchise is access to operational systems that have been fine-tuned over time. Oftentimes, you will receive a comprehensive business model that includes site selection assistance, optimized layouts, and efficient workflow designs.
These systems are designed to maximize profitability and efficiency, ensuring smooth operations from the outset. For investors, this means a reduced risk of trial and error, allowing for a more secure investment.
Ongoing Support from Franchisors and Fellow Franchisees
Regardless of the type of franchise you purchase, ongoing support is necessary! With a laundromat franchise, you’ll have access to the support you need to overcome challenges and navigate the complexities of operating a business.
This support usually includes:
- Training programs
- Marketing strategies
- Technical assistance
- Bulk purchasing of supplies

1. Speed Queen Laundry
Established: 1908
Number of Locations: 24 locations in the United States, 11 company-owned stores, and over 800 licensed stores in Europe
Franchise Start-Up Cost for Laundromat: Between $1 million and $2 million, depending on build-out costs
Royalties and Fees: 5.80%
Financing Available: Yes! In the past 25 years, they’ve delivered 27,000 loans at the tune of $2.8 billion.
Unique Selling Points: Speed Queen is more than a laundromat; it’s an experience. All stores feature extras, including a kids’ play area with free iPads, comfortable seating, complimentary high-speed internet, a family table with USB ports, and more.
The franchisor provides services in real estate and construction, marketing, operations and training, as well as IT and security support. They also assign you a personal franchise success manager to provide ongoing support and materials to help you make the most of your new investment.

3. The Eco Laundry Company
Established: 2014
Number of Locations: 2 company-owned units
Franchise Start-Up Cost: Between $235,000 and $300,000
Royalties and Fees: 9%
Financing Available: No.
Unique Selling Points: The Eco Laundry Company takes pride in its commitment to sustainability and environmental success. They use less water and electricity than traditional laundromats, and all of their detergents are hypoallergenic and plant-powered. Headquartered in New York City, they have helped plant over 20,000 trees and avoided emitting more than 363,810 pounds of CO2 by using wind energy.
When you partner with them, you’ll receive site selection, lease negotiation, and recruiting assistance. They also offer all franchisees two weeks of hands-on training at their corporate headquarters, as well as six days of on-location training prior to their grand opening.
4. Zoom Express Laundry
Established: 2018
Number of Locations: 4 company-owned units and 5 franchised units
Franchise Start-Up Cost: Between $682,000 and $1,325,000
Royalties and Fees: 6%
Financing Available: Yes, through the SBA
Unique Selling Points: Zoom Express Laundry is a wash-and-fold laundromat featuring high-quality machines, large-screen TVs, complimentary Wi-Fi, and charging stations. All locations also include a lounge area for adults and a kids’ play area.
If customers don’t want to do their own laundry, they can either drop it off and have it completed by staff within 60 minutes or opt for a delivery service to pick it up and return it within 24 hours. Zoom also offers dry cleaning, large container vending, and a customer rewards program, where customers can earn store credit and free washes.
Zoom Express Laundry offers its franchisees three phases of support, starting with 14 hours of new franchisee orientation training. Phase 2 consists of 24 hours at the franchisee’s location and 16 hours at headquarters. Phase 3 takes place over 5 days in conjunction with the Grand Opening. Additional ongoing support is available in person and by phone.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Laundromat Franchise Opportunity
Even with the support of a franchisor, opening your own business can be hard work. Before diving into the laundry industry, consider the following questions:
- Does my area have a demand for this business?
- Does the franchise I chose provide the appropriate level of support I need to be successful?
- Is this brand well-established, or will I need to put in extra effort to establish a solid marketing foundation?
- Are the other franchisees happy with their decision to invest in this company?
Initial Investment and Franchise Fees
Understanding your investment goes far beyond simply asking “how much is a laundromat franchise?” Before you pull out your checkbook, you have to evaluate the total capital required, including franchise fees, equipment costs, and working capital. It’s going to take money to make money, so be sure you’re ready to handle loans and grants of that size.
Location and Demographics
Where you put your laundromat makes all the difference! Before signing a lease, assess the suitability of the location by considering factors such as population density, competition, and your target customer base. Choose locations where the neighborhood needs a laundromat to ensure that you set yourself up for success.
Support and Training
One of the biggest reasons to open a franchise is the support you’ll get to open and operate your new business. Keep in mind, though, that each franchisor offers a different level of support and training.
Before signing a contract, determine the level of support that will be provided to you by the franchisor. Most companies offer training programs, marketing assistance, and operational guidance. Make sure you’re okay with the level of support you’ll receive.
Profitability and Return on Investment
Just like any other business, you have to look at the numbers first. Analyze potential profit margins, ROI timelines, and ongoing costs such as royalties and marketing fees to make sure that this has the potential to be a successful venture for you.
Brand Reputation and Values
Don’t partner with a brand you don’t believe in. As you explore all of your options, consider the franchisor’s reputation, brand values, and alignment with your business goals and ethics.
